About Kylie Belling

Kylie Belling is an Australian stage, film and television actress and voice artist, among other occupations. Born in Melbourne, Australia in 1964, she is of Yorta Yorta/Wiradjuri/South Sea Islander heritage. She is known for her work in Prisoner (1979), The Flying Doctors (1986), The Fringe Dwellers (1986), and The Genie from Down Under (1996).
